What is Mental Health Diagnosis?

A Mental health Services private health diagnosis includes assessing an individual's mental, psychological, and behavioral patterns to identify any mental health conditions. The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5) works as a critical resource for mental health experts in this process. The medical diagnoses are normally categorized under different mental health conditions that may consist of:

CategoryExamples
State of mind DisordersAnxiety, Bipolar Disorder
Stress and anxiety DisordersGeneralized Anxiety Disorder, Panic Disorder
Personality DisordersBorderline Personality Disorder, Narcissistic Personality Disorder
Psychotic DisordersSchizophrenia, Schizoaffective Disorder
Neurodevelopmental DisordersAutism Spectrum Disorder, ADHD

Why Seek a Private Diagnosis?

Several reasons encourage people to seek a private mental health assessment. Here's a breakdown of the most common aspects:

  1. Reduced Waiting Times: Public health care systems typically deal with long waiting durations. Private assessments can considerably lower the time needed to get an appointment.

  2. Personalized Care: Private professionals tend to have more time to concentrate on their clients, offering customized treatment strategies that line up with specific needs.

  3. Confidentiality: Private treatment enables more discretion, which can be appealing to individuals who focus on privacy in sensitive matters.

  4. Expertise: Many private professionals possess specific qualifications and locations of knowledge, offering patients access to professionals who may not be available in the general public system.

  5. Comprehensive Evaluation: Private assessments frequently consist of an extensive evaluation, supplying a much better understanding of an individual's mental health.

The Private Mental Health Diagnosis Process

The private assessment process for mental health diagnosis usually entails a number of steps:

  1. Initial Consultation: During this session, the patient discusses their interest in the medical professional, shares their history, and articulates their signs.

  2. Scientific Assessment: The clinician may use standardized assessments, surveys, or diagnostic tools to evaluate symptoms more adequately.

  3. Partnership of Data: Information can also originate from appropriate parties, consisting of relative or previous doctor, to paint a clearer image of the individual's mental health history.

  4. Diagnosis: After the assessments, the clinician communicates the diagnosis, explaining the specifics and how they relate to the individual's experiences.

  5. Treatment Plan: A follow-up session often involves developing a treatment plan customized to the individual's needs, which could include therapy, medication, or lifestyle suggestions.

Factors To Consider for Private Diagnosis

While private mental health diagnosis can offer numerous benefits, there are likewise essential factors to consider:

  • Cost: Private assessments can be expensive and may not be covered by medical insurance. It's necessary to weigh the financial implications before proceeding.

  • Insurance Issues: Some insurance coverage providers may not cover the costs of a private assessment or treatment.

  • Quality of Care: Not all private professionals are equally certified. It is crucial to research credentials, evaluations, and areas of specialty.

  • Follow-Up Care: Ensure that there is a clear strategy for continuous assistance or treatment after the diagnosis. Transitioning to a treatment plan need to also be seamless.
